site stats

C++ omp_get_max_threads

http://m.blog.chinaunix.net/uid-20387638-id-1953015.html Webomp_get_max_threads (GNU libgomp) 3.12 omp_get_max_threads – Maximum number of threads of parallel region Description: Return the maximum number of threads used for the current parallel region that does not use the clause num_threads . C/C++: Prototype: int omp_get_max_threads (void); Fortran: Interface: integer function …

OpenMP - 维基百科,自由的百科全书

WebWhile looking around the OMP4.1 party, I noticed that OMP_MAX_TASK_PRIORITY and friends are not documented in the library. Attached is a patch adding said support. (Don't look at me, the whole documentation layout was ugly when I … WebEnvironmental variable OMP_NUM_THREADS Runtime function omp_set_num_threads(n) Other useful function to get information about threads: Runtime function omp_get_num_threads() Returns number of threads in parallel region Returns 1 if called outside parallel region Runtime function omp_get_thread_num() Returns id of thread in … pilot training in france https://pckitchen.net

Eigen: Eigen and multi-threading - TuxFamily

Webinteger function omp_get_max_threads() Binding The binding task set for an omp_get_max_threads region is the generating task. Effect The value returned by … WebOMP: Info #156: KMP_AFFINITY: 256 available OS procs OMP: Info #157: KMP_AFFINITY: Uniform topology OMP: Info #179: KMP_AFFINITY: 1 packages x 64 cores/pkg x 4 threads/core (64 total cores) OMP: Info #206: KMP_AFFINITY: OS proc to physical thread map: OMP: Info #171: KMP_AFFINITY: OS proc 0 maps to package 0 core 0 thread 0 … Webint chunk_size = N/omp_get_max_threads(); omp_set_schedule( omp_sched_static , chunk_size ); See openmp/phase_chain.cpp for the complete example. Split state For advanced cases odeint offers another approach to use OpenMP that allows for a more exact control of the parallelization. pinhole leak repair clamp

c++ - omp_get_max_threads () returns 1 in parallel …

Category:undefined reference to `omp_set_num_thread" ? - CodeProject

Tags:C++ omp_get_max_threads

C++ omp_get_max_threads

undefined reference to `omp_set_num_thread" ? - CodeProject

WebFeb 11, 2010 · If this number is always the same, then omp_get_max_threads () should always return the same number as omp_get_num_procs () in the same program run (assuming no other settings lthat can affect the number of threads like OMP_DYNAMIC or OMP_NUM_THREADS are overriding this default). I hope this helps. - Grant 0 Kudos …

C++ omp_get_max_threads

Did you know?

WebFeb 23, 2024 · OpenMPfor the C, C++, and Fortrancompilers in the GNU Compiler Collectionand is further improving it. As part of the GNU Project, GOMP simplifies parallel programming for all GNU system variants. This effort operates in an open environment to attract developers and ensure applicability across multiple architectures and applications. WebOct 18, 2024 · Click Configuration Properties, then C/C++, then Language, and modify the OpenMP Support property.) When the /openmp switch is invoked, the compiler defines the symbol _OPENMP, which may be used to detect when OpenMP is enabled using #ifndef _OPENMP. OpenMP is linked to applications through the import lib vcomp.lib.

Web2 hours ago · Learning CMake Cookbook Chapter01CMakeLists基本为hello-world.cpp单文件编译并生成可执行文件编译操作流程关于hello-world的多文件工程的编译直接生成可执行文件:通过生成库,后与源文件链接的方式生成可执行文件 CMakeLists基本 为hello-world.cpp单文件编译并生成可执行文件 cmake_minimum_required(VERSION 3.5 … WebJun 20, 2024 · 3.2.3 omp_get_max_threads. Summary The omp_get_max_threads routine returns an upper bound on the number of threads that could be used to form a …

WebOpenMP与C++:事半功倍地获得多线程的好处(下) ... 的时候如果这个属性为不使能,那么OpenMP就生线程数量为omp_get_max_threads返回值的线程组。omp_get_max_threads默认为计算机的硬件线程数或者环境变量OMP_NUM_THREADS的 … WebThe omp_get_max_threads function returns the first value of num_list. If you specify the number of threads for a given parallel region more than once with different settings, the compiler uses the following precedence order to determine which setting takes effect:

WebJun 29, 2024 · Here it will get forked into 5 threads because we will initialise the number of threads to be executed as 5, using the command export OMP_NUM_THREADS=5. Entire code within the parallel region will be …

WebJun 20, 2024 · I'm getting the following defects trying to preprocessing a project: (fortran, using gfortran) undefined product to `omp_get_max_threads_' undefined reference to `omp_get_thread_num_' Problem is, my GCC . Stack Surplus. About; ... Linking Fortran and C++ binaries using gcc. 0. A little helps regarding openMP and gomp. 23. pilot training in new hampshireWebThe omp_get_num_threadsfunction returns the number of threads in the team currently executing the parallel region from which it is called. The function binds to the closest enclosing PARALLELdirective. The omp_set_num_threadssubroutine and the OMP_NUM_THREADSenvironment variable control the number of threads in a team. If … pilot training in ethiopiaWebOpenMP in a nutshell. OpenMP is a library for parallel programming in the SMP (symmetric multi-processors, or shared-memory processors) model. When programming with OpenMP, all threads share memory and data. OpenMP supports C, C++ and Fortran. The OpenMP functions are included in a header file called omp.h . pinhole leaks in copper pipeWebAug 11, 2024 · The text was updated successfully, but these errors were encountered: pilot training in new zealand with costWebPurpose. The omp_get_max_threads routine returns the first value of num_list for the OMP_NUM_THREADS environment variable. This value is the maximum number of … pinhole leaks in copper pipe / repairWebMay 17, 2024 · Visual C++ supports the following OpenMP directives. For parallel work-sharing: For main thread and synchronization: For data environment: atomic Specifies that a memory location that will be updated atomically. C++ #pragma omp atomic expression Parameters expression pinhole lightingWebSep 8, 2024 · const int maxNumThreads = omp_get_max_threads (); //printf ("Maximum number of threads for this machine: %i\n", maxNumThreads); omp_set_num_threads (std::min (maxNumThreads,N)); #pragma omp parallel for for (int n=0;n pilot training in us